Napa Tire Inc. is a trusted, locally owned auto repair and tire shop located in Napa, California, dedicated to providing high-quality auto
Budget Tune & Lube + Smog is a well-established, family-run auto service center located in Napa, California. Operating since 1997, the
Imports Unlimited is a family-owned and operated auto repair shop in Napa, California, established in 1972. With over 50 years of service,